Dog eat dog

Street Dogs are a five piece outfit from Boston Massachusetts and you'd have a fair idea of what they were going to sound like from the name (& the stage they're on) and guess what? You'd be right on the money.

It's easy to be critical of bands like Street Dogs when they're on a bill with a lot of other punk bands and to an extent they are just another rehash of early 80s street punk, falling somewhere between the Angelic Upstarts and the Dropkick Murphys. Not surprising really given that vocalist Mike McColgan was the original Dropkick Murphys singer. So it's nothing new but like many of their contemporaries they do it well, there are plenty of big riffs and choruses and to be fair they do have some good songs.

They get a healthy section of the crowd clapping along and they give a big performance, all of which contributes to making their half hour set an enjoyable one. The other problem with the majority of punk bands from the US is that they all feel the need to apologise for their government; admirable sentiments but it wears a bit thin after the fourth or fifth time in one weekend. On their own tour I expect Street Dogs would impress far more than they do today but aside from songs like 'Fading American Dream' they just aren't up to the high standards set by the rest of the bill.
